Hi all golfers,

As Spain is so expensive has anyone used Golffers.com? They seem to have good offers, eg €55 a round at La Finca! But you have to buy the vouchers before you book so not sure if tee off times will be available? Or even if they accept the vouchers.

Has anyone used them or got any info on getting the best prices on surrounding course - not twilight.

Cheapest way to play golf in Spain is with a society

The golfers.com website I looked on was last updated 10 years ago, so I must have the wrong site. I’d guess also the price you’ve seen doesn’t include a buggy or insurance
Check this site for golf prices.

https://www.costa-blanca-greenfees.com/index.html

Mike also writes a weekly column in The Leader newspaper, which gives all the latest deals at all the local courses.
He can arrange tee times etc . He also runs a couple of local golf societies.

Hello. Golf in Spain is expensive, however it depends on how many times a week you want to play. More than once then society can be expensive, example green fee around 45-55e, then 5e prize money, ? charity donation etc. some arrange a meal afterwards, if you wish to partake.

Best deal in the area if you want membership and play at least 4 times a week, look at Font Del Llop - it’s not a long drive once you know where it is, circus it’s around 35 mins casual drive.
